Question: A company dedicated to graphic arts has recently purchased equipment to reduce the labor content of its products. Before acquiring the new equipment, the company used 5 workers that produced an average of 8 units per hour. The cost of labor of $ 10.00 per hour and that of the machines is $ 40.00 per hour. With the new equipment it was possible to transfer one of the workers to another department, the cost per hour of the machines increased by $ 10.00 and the production increased by 4 units per hour more.

  1. Determines the productivity of the workforce under each system (before and after acquiring the new equipment). Use production per hour and per worker as a measure of productivity.
  2. Determine the productivity under each system (before and after acquiring the new equipment). Uses the costs of labor plus equipment as a measure of productivity)
